The aircraft carrier "Admiral Kuznetsov" is planned to be transferred to the fleet at the end of 2023
According to Vladimir Korolev, vice president for military shipbuilding of the USC, the aircraft carrier will go to sea in June-July 2023 after the repair is completed for tests that will last about a year
The repair and modernization of the aircraft carrier Admiral Kuznetsov will be completed in 2023, and at the end of the same year it will be transferred to the Russian Navy. Vladimir Korolev, Vice-President for Military Shipbuilding of the United Shipbuilding Corporation (USC), told TASS on the sidelines of the International Naval Salon.

UEC replaced the Ukrainian engine for the "Bison" and " Moray Eel"
These amphibious hovercraft are among the largest platforms of this class in the world
The United Engine Corporation (UEC, part of Rostec) has developed a domestic gas turbine engine (GTD) for the landing craft on the air cushion "Zubr" and "Murena". This was announced to TASS during the International Naval Salon (MVMS-2021) by Deputy General Director-General Designer of the UEC Yuri Shmotin.

NI: The Russian Navy is not betting on drones for nothing
The widespread use of unmanned vehicles: flying, surface and underwater, is an important part of the modernization of the Russian Navy. Drones will rid the ships of some intelligence tools, providing in return more advanced and powerful tools for monitoring the situation, and will allow the fleet to successfully resist new threats - for example, hypersonic weapons.

The T-90MS tank has been tested in Latin America and the Middle East
As reported in Uralvagonzavod, the tank showed itself on the positive side
The newest T-90MS combat tank developed by Uralvagonzavod Concern (UVZ, part of Rostec State Corporation) has successfully completed tests in Latin America and the Middle East. This was reported to TASS by the UVZ press service during the International Exhibition of Weapons and Military Equipment MILEX 2021, held in Minsk.
